A leading medical communications agency in London is seeking a Medical Communications Manager to develop and manage projects for clinical audiences. You will work with top medical experts and clients, delivering high-quality medical communications and educational content.
The ideal candidate holds an advanced degree in life sciences and possesses exceptional communication skills within a dynamic environment. This role offers competitive compensation and opportunities for professional growth.
